Output e8db44f61d8a633fdcb51ea3a58a5381e4e076d1c39999206fa9ead285129497:1

value
1400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 febc9ba916617c4e92015505446adce09a30b524 OP_EQUALVERIFY OP_CHECKSIG
address
1QDvaSdYvvsKEiFhoXKH4iw1vDj3uq8937
transaction
e8db44f61d8a633fdcb51ea3a58a5381e4e076d1c39999206fa9ead285129497
spent
true